logo

Output 6d3a20522f1923c7a789fd4164bd28c0cc8c59a70ab9bf9828830278b85f4fcf:0

value
28343926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93bc8eb1b53a1b9542e27ccded23f6ebbd35c0c9 OP_EQUAL
address
3FAB8wWR1jpr3smstNoiic3N2t1ChxNYVZ
transaction
6d3a20522f1923c7a789fd4164bd28c0cc8c59a70ab9bf9828830278b85f4fcf